The BS in Circular Engineering at Montanuniversität Leoben (University of Leoben) is an interdisciplinary undergraduate program designed to train a new generation of engineers focused on sustainability and the circular economy. The program combines core knowledge from engineering, natural sciences, technology, and economics to develop a deep understanding of material flow systems and sustainable production processes. Students learn how to analyze and redesign technological systems to close material cycles, improve resource efficiency, and reduce environmental impact. The curriculum covers fundamentals such as mathematics, physics, chemistry, and engineering mechanics, followed by specialized areas including process engineering, materials science, recycling technologies, and sustainable development. A strong emphasis is placed on techno-economic analysis, life-cycle thinking, and innovative problem-solving, enabling graduates to design environmentally responsible products and systems across the entire value chain—from raw material extraction to recycling. The program also includes practical training, preparing students for roles in sustainable industries, resource management, and technological innovation aimed at building a circular economy.
